Processo desconhecido travando servidor periodicamente

1. Processo desconhecido travando servidor periodicamente

Victor Reame
victorreame

(usa Ubuntu)

Enviado em 08/02/2018 - 08:53h

Olá, sou usuário médio de linux, e aqui na empresa que trabalho, todos os dias acontece de um processo consumir 50% da memória RAM, fazendo com que o servidor chegue a 90%+ de uso da memória, e consequentemente, a rede inteira fica lenta.

O processo que que consome toda essa memória é o seguinte:

/usr/sbin/smbd -D --option=server role check:inhibit=yes --foreground


Quando eu mato esse processo o servidor "desafoga" e tudo volta ao normal, isso pode acontecer + de 1 vez por dia, e tem dia que nem acontece (raro).

Não consigo identificar o motivo desse travamento, e um upgrade de memória acho que seria desnecessário pois aqui utilizamos um DELL PowerEdge com 8 Gigas para no máximo 20 usuários.

Obrigado desde já, a quem se disponibilizar e me ajudar.


  


2. Re: Processo desconhecido travando servidor periodicamente

Daniel Lara Souza
danniel-lara

(usa Fedora)

Enviado em 08/02/2018 - 09:37h

qual a versão do samba ?
tive um problema parecido
eu tive que atualizar o samba
e revolveu o problema


3. Re: Processo desconhecido travando servidor periodicamente

Renato Carneiro Pacheco
renato_pacheco

(usa Debian)

Enviado em 08/02/2018 - 09:39h

Esse processo é um daemon do Samba. A minha pergunta é: vc tem necessidade de manter um serviço Samba rodando nesse servidor? Se sim, é necessário verificar nos logs do Samba a quantidade de acessos, revisar as configurações smb.conf (para deixá-lo mais enxuto possível) etc. Caso contrário, pare o serviço e descadastre-o da inicialização do sistema. Se for Debian, faça:


# service samba stop
# systemctl disable samba

--
Renato Carneiro Pacheco
Certificado Linux LPIC-1
Especialista em Segurança em Redes de Computadores
Graduado em Redes de Comunicação

http://br.linkedin.com/in/renatocarneirop
http://www.facebook.com/renatocarneirop

"Não acredite no que eu digo, pois é a minha experiência e não a sua. Experimente, indague e busque." - Osho Rajneesh


4. Re: Processo desconhecido travando servidor periodicamente

Victor Reame
victorreame

(usa Ubuntu)

Enviado em 08/02/2018 - 09:44h

danniel-lara escreveu:

qual a versão do samba ?
tive um problema parecido
eu tive que atualizar o samba
e revolveu o problema




qual a versão do samba ?

Samba version 4.1.13-Ubuntu

tive um problema parecido
eu tive que atualizar o samba
e revolveu o problema

Apenas atualizando resolveu? Ou fez mais alguma config?





5. Re: Processo desconhecido travando servidor periodicamente

Victor Reame
victorreame

(usa Ubuntu)

Enviado em 08/02/2018 - 09:52h

renato_pacheco escreveu:

Esse processo é um daemon do Samba. A minha pergunta é: vc tem necessidade de manter um serviço Samba rodando nesse servidor? Se sim, é necessário verificar nos logs do Samba a quantidade de acessos, revisar as configurações smb.conf (para deixá-lo mais enxuto possível) etc. Caso contrário, pare o serviço e descadastre-o da inicialização do sistema. Se for Debian, faça:


# service samba stop
# systemctl disable samba

--
Renato Carneiro Pacheco
Certificado Linux LPIC-1
Especialista em Segurança em Redes de Computadores
Graduado em Redes de Comunicação

http://br.linkedin.com/in/renatocarneirop
http://www.facebook.com/renatocarneirop

"Não acredite no que eu digo, pois é a minha experiência e não a sua. Experimente, indague e busque." - Osho Rajneesh


A minha pergunta é: vc tem necessidade de manter um serviço Samba rodando nesse servidor?

Sim, uso para compartilhamento dos arquivos, só possuo esse servidor na empresa.

Se sim, é necessário verificar nos logs do Samba a quantidade de acessos

[2018/02/08 07:33:27.906659,  0] ../source4/smbd/server.c:370(binary_smbd_main)
samba version 4.1.13-Ubuntu started.
Copyright Andrew Tridgell and the Samba Team 1992-2013
[2018/02/08 07:33:31.219407, 0] ../source4/smbd/server.c:488(binary_smbd_main)
samba: using 'standard' process model
samba: setproctitle not initialized, please either call setproctitle_init() or link against libbsd-ctor.
samba: setproctitle not initialized, please either call setproctitle_init() or link against libbsd-ctor.
samba: setproctitle not initialized, please either call setproctitle_init() or link against libbsd-ctor.
samba: setproctitle not initialized, please either call setproctitle_init() or link against libbsd-ctor.
samba: setproctitle not initialized, please either call setproctitle_init() or link against libbsd-ctor.
samba: setproctitle not initialized, please either call setproctitle_init() or link against libbsd-ctor.
samba: setproctitle not initialized, please either call setproctitle_init() or link against libbsd-ctor.
samba: setproctitle not initialized, please either call setproctitle_init() or link against libbsd-ctor.
samba: setproctitle not initialized, please either call setproctitle_init() or link against libbsd-ctor.
samba: setproctitle not initialized, please either call setproctitle_init() or link against libbsd-ctor.
samba: setproctitle not initialized, please either call setproctitle_init() or link against libbsd-ctor.
[2018/02/08 07:33:31.230470, 0] ../lib/util/become_daemon.c:136(daemon_ready)
samba: setproctitle not initialized, please either call setproctitle_init() or link against libbsd-ctor.
[2018/02/08 07:59:13.793501, 0] ../auth/ntlmssp/ntlmssp_sign.c:236(ntlmssp_check_packet)
NTLMSSP NTLM2 packet check failed due to invalid signature!
[2018/02/08 08:06:08.171448, 0] ../auth/ntlmssp/ntlmssp_sign.c:236(ntlmssp_check_packet)
NTLMSSP NTLM2 packet check failed due to invalid signature!

revisar as configurações smb.conf

# Global parameters
[global]
netbios name = SERVIDOR
workgroup = BUMI-PDC
server role = active directory domain controller
winbind enum groups = Yes
printing = bsd
winbind trusted domains only = No
load printers = No
comment = Sistemas Bumi
log file = /var/log/samba/log.%m
winbind enum users = Yes
hide unreadable = Yes
disable spoolss = yes
realm = BUMI.PDC
printcap name = /dev/null
idmap_ldb:use rfc2307 = yes
server services = s3fs, rpc, nbt, wrepl, ldap, cldap, kdc, drepl, winbind, ntp_signd, kcc, dnsupdate
max log size = 50
path = /sistemas
winbind use default domain = Yes
winbind nss info = rfc2307

#WINBIND

# logs

#disable printer


[netlogon]
path = /var/lib/samba/sysvol/bumi.pdc/scripts
read only = No

[sysvol]
path = /var/lib/samba/sysvol
read only = No

[dados]
path = /dados
force directory mode = 0770
comment = Dados Bumi
writeable = yes
force create mode = 0770

[db]
comment = Banco de Dados Firebird
path = /var/data
read only = No
browseable = Yes
valid users = administrator

[sistemas]
path = /sistemas
force directory mode = 0770
comment = Sistemas Bumi
writeable = yes
force create mode = 0770


[WEB]
path = /var/www/html
force directory mode = 0770
comment = Sistemas Web Bumi
writeable = yes
force create mode = 0770

[NFeMM]
path = /var/www/html/SisBumi/sistemas/mm/notas/nfe/producao
force directory mode = 0770
comment = Notas Madeira Madeira
writeable = yes
force create mode = 0770




6. Re: Processo desconhecido travando servidor periodicamente

Renato Carneiro Pacheco
renato_pacheco

(usa Debian)

Enviado em 08/02/2018 - 10:26h

Olhando o seguinte erro:


NTLMSSP NTLM2 packet check failed due to invalid signature!


Segundo o fórum do Samba no Google Groups (https://groups.google.com/forum/#!topic/linux.samba/wn7NP-G-RWg), isso é um bug. Se atualizar para a versão 4.3.2 pode resolver. Não sei se isso é q está causando a lentidão, mas é um bom ponto de partida.
--
Renato Carneiro Pacheco
Certificado Linux LPIC-1
Especialista em Segurança em Redes de Computadores
Graduado em Redes de Comunicação

http://br.linkedin.com/in/renatocarneirop
http://www.facebook.com/renatocarneirop

"Não acredite no que eu digo, pois é a minha experiência e não a sua. Experimente, indague e busque." - Osho Rajneesh


7. Uma duvia!

Adriano
slack-user

(usa Slackware)

Enviado em 14/02/2018 - 10:51h

Bom dia, apenas uma dúvida.
Nas configurações do seu arquivo samba, você utilizou:


force directory mode = 0770
force create mode = 0770


No arquivo de configuração do meu samba utilizo:


directory mode = 0770
create mode = 0770


Qual diferença entre os dois?

Obrigado.






Patrocínio

Site hospedado pelo provedor RedeHost.
Linux banner

Destaques

Artigos

Dicas

Tópicos

Top 10 do mês

Scripts